We study the Einstein-Vlasov system coupled to a nonlinear scalar field with
a nonnegative potential in locally spatially homogeneous spacetime, as an
expanding cosmological model. It is shown that solutions of this system exist
globally in time. When the potential of the scalar field is of an exponential
form, the cosmological model corresponds to accelerated expansion. The
Einstein-Vlasov system coupled to a nonlinear scalar field whose potential is
of an exponential form shows the causal geodesic completeness of the spacetime
towards the future. The asymptotic behaviour of solutions of this system in the
future time is analysed in various aspects, which shows power-law expansion.Comment: 30 page
